叢聚性噪音源管制措施之研究

中文摘要 隨著經濟蓬勃發展,民眾生活品質提昇,對高環境品質之要求日益殷切,交通噪音之改善實有必要與提昇。近來民眾常陳情數個交通噪音源於同一地點(如高速公路與捷運系統、一般鐵路與一般道路),其共同產生之合成音量效應,影響環境安寧,本計畫擬尋求可行之叢聚性交通噪音管制措施,其內容包含了該地區交通噪音調查與研究(音源鑑定、分析…等)、提出改善及防制建議方案,以提供地方環保單位作為未來處理叢聚性交通噪音陳情案件之依據或參考。計畫中以完成擬定我國未來在叢聚性交通噪音源鑑定方式、建立適用我國叢聚性交通噪音之管制措施及提供地方環保單位作為處理叢聚性交通噪音陳情案件之參考為工作目標。本計畫工作共分成四大項:一、蒐集國外有關叢聚性交通噪音量測指標及方法,並研擬適合我國叢聚性交通噪音源鑑定方式。二、進行叢聚性交通噪音量測(至少需量測20處以上,量測達40次以上),及評估其對人體之影響,據以研訂相關管制措施。三、推估國內叢聚性交通噪音可能之陳情型態,並研擬處理之程序。四、舉辦2場諮詢會議及1場專題演講,以廣納各界意見。本計畫具體完成蒐集國外相關叢聚性交通噪音量測指標及方法,並提出我國叢聚性交通噪音指標LAeq及以「拋物面聚音裝置」來鑑定噪音源之方式;且進行叢聚性交通噪音量測(量測達124次以上),及理論模型和數值模擬、評估其對人體之影響、提出相關管制措施及可能之陳情型態並研擬處理之程序,計畫中亦舉辦2場諮詢會議及1場專題演講,廣納各界意見。

A Study on Clustered Noise Control Measures

英文摘要 With the thriving of economic development and the enhancement of the quality of life, people are increasingly demanding for a quality living environment. Therefore, it is necessary to control traffic noises in order to improve the quality of living environment. In recent years, the public often makes petitions against several traffic noise sources on the same spot (such as traffic noises derived from freeways, MRTS, railways and highways), of which the compound noise effect disrupts the environmental tranquility. This project plans to seek feasible control measures for clustered traffic noises, including conducting investigation and study of the traffic noises in a specific area (noises source identification, noise analysis…etc.) and proposing solutions for noise control and prevention to serve as references for local environmental protection agencies in dealing with petitions against clustered traffic noises in the future. The objectives of this project include formulating clustered traffic noise source identification methods to be used in our country in the future, establishing clustered traffic noise control measures that are suitable for the situations of our country, and proposing solutions to serve as references for local environmental protection agencies in dealing with petitions against clustered traffic noises. The work of this project is divided into 4 parts: 1) collecting information on measurement indicators and methods for clustered traffic noises adopted by foreign countries and formulating clustered traffic noise identification methods that are suitable for the situations of our country; 2) establishing clustered noise control measures and prevention methods based on the results of the measurements of clustered traffic noises (at least over 40 measurements on over 20 spots) and their effect on the human body; 3) anticipating the types of petitions against clustered traffic noises in our country and formulating standard procedures for dealing with these petitions; 4) holding two consulting meetings and one keynote speech to collect views and opinions from all circles. After implementation, this project has achieved the following objectives: collecting information on measurement indicators and methods for clustered traffic noises adopted by foreign countries, proposing clustered traffic noises indicator LAeq and noise source identification method with “paraboloid sound-collecting device” to be used in our country, conducting measurements for clustered traffic noises (over 124 measurements) and theoretical model and numerical simulation and evaluating their effect on the human body with, proposing related control measures and possible types of petitions against clustered traffic noises and formulating standard procedures for dealing with these petitions, and holding two consulting meetings and one keynote speech to collect views and opinions from all circles as planned.
